House of the Dragon season 3 adds Happy Valley’s James Norton to cast
House of the Dragon has added Happy Valley star James Norton to its season 3 cast.
Last summer, the third installment of the “Game of Thrones” prequel series was given the green light, well ahead of the release of season two.
Francesca Orsi, from HBO, expressed her amazement at the enormous effort the whole team has invested in creating an outstanding Season 2, which is matched in grandeur and emotion only by House Targaryen’s tale. She can’t contain her excitement to carry on this story and witness the team shine again as they prepare for Season 3.
As reported by Variety, in the third season, Norton is set to join the cast and portray Ormund Hightower, the nobleman of Oldtown. This character was previously mentioned in season two, but has not made an appearance on screen thus far.
In the series, Ormund is associated with several characters such as his uncle Otto (Rhys Ifans), his cousins Alicent (Olivia Cooke) and Gwayne (Freddie Fox). The official character summary goes: “Currently, Ormund is spearheading the Hightower forces in a campaign towards King’s Landing to bolster his family against Rhaenyra (Emma D’Arcy).
Previously announced, showrunner and co-creator Ryan Condal will be back for the upcoming season, along with franchise writer George RR Martin. It’s anticipated that filming will start in the coming months.
During a press conference in August, Condal addressed how many episodes season three would have.
He hasn’t talked with HBO about it, but he expects the pace of the show, considering its narrative structure, to remain consistent from season two and beyond. This is his viewpoint.
According to the showrunner, it has been disclosed that the series “House of the Dragon” will end with its fourth season. Nevertheless, an official decision regarding the show’s continuation past season three remains unconfirmed at this point.
In the United Kingdom, you can watch seasons 1 and 2 of House of the Dragon on Sky Atlantic, or stream them via NOW. On the other hand, in the United States, it is aired on HBO, with streaming options available on Max.
